A hollow fibreglass shell on a turned steel pedestal, one of the defining chair shapes of the space age. It swivels through a full circle, seats one in real comfort, and quiets the room the moment you sit back. Refinished and reupholstered; solid and ready for daily use.

The shell

A quiet room of its own

The shell is a single fibreglass moulding with no cracks and no repairs, refinished to an even satin. Turn the opening away from the door and the noise of the house stays outside.

The upholstery

New wool in the original colour

The interior has been reupholstered in a warm wool matched to the original colour, over new foam. Clean, firm and made to be sat in every day, not saved for best.

The stand

Steady on its base

The turned steel stem has been re-enamelled and the base rebalanced. The chair swivels through a full circle, settles where you leave it, and does not drift or squeak.
